Spectral imaging strategies is often divided into different types In line with diverse factors. In accordance with the amount of bands and spectral resolution categories, it could be divided into: multispectral imaging technologies with only a few bands inside the noticeable-around-infrared vary; hyperspectral imaging technologies with many bands within the obvious-in close proximity to-infrared variety; and hyperspectral imaging with A huge number of bands inside the seen-in close proximity to-infrared array [86].

Feng et al. [eighty] proposed a true-time dense small target detection algorithm for UAV determined by yolov5. By combining spatial consideration (SAM) and channel consideration (CAM), the connection construction of CAM and SAM is transformed to Enhance the feature extraction capability of dense tiny targets in sophisticated track record. The algorithm has excellent detection precision on mask targets and face targets. Ding et al. [eighty five] proposed the projection annotation system for infrared thermal wave detection. The infrared thermal imager obtains the infrared impression sequence with the sample psyched by flash lamp pulse. It can be processed by the pulse phase algorithm optimized by time sampling to boost the detection outcome of defects. The defect area is extracted by the automatic threshold, plus the extraction success are projected on to the sample floor with the projector.
